President Moon said to the Paralympic squad, “I didn’t win a medal, but everyone was a winner”

[서울=뉴스핌] Reporter Cha Sang-geun = President Moon Jae-in encouraged the team by saying, “The 31 national team players and coaches, who stood shoulder to shoulder with the world’s representative athletes with passion and fighting spirit, all worked hard at the closing ceremony of the 2022 Beijing Winter Paralympics (Paralympic Games) on the 13th.” .

In a message posted on social networking service (SNS) on the same day, President Moon said, “Even though they did not win medals, all the players who did their best in every moment with fighting spirit that went beyond their limits are winners. “he said. Our team was aiming for two bronze medals, but unfortunately did not win medals.

President Moon said, “The wheelchair curling ‘Jang Yoon-jeong Confession’ team’s counterattack was wonderful, and the ice hockey team blew the ‘puck of persistence’ without hesitation. He showed that he was an ‘iron man’.”

He also wrote, “Snowboard players Choong-Min Lee, Je-Hyeok Lee, and Park Soo-Hyeok ran down the slope without hesitation, and the youngest member of the national team, Sara Choi of alpine skiing, emerged as a rising star in this event.”
